American Bicyclist Magazine, January/February 2008The League of American Bicyclists is the national membership organization of cyclists. We promote cycling for fun, fitness and transportation, and work through advocacy and education for a bicycle-friendly America.

The League's magazine, American Bicyclist, is a celebration of cycling.

The magazine is published quarterly and distributed to our membership of 40,000 individuals, nearly 500 recreational clubs (representing over 300,000 members), and 140 state and local advocacy organizations. Our readers are the most committed and passionate cyclists in the United States.

American Bicyclist presents the world of cycling to the League's members. The magazine focuses on important issues in bicycle advocacy and education, promoting cycling, cycling events, and enjoying the benefits of the cycling lifestyle.
